JavaScript用的是C语言吗

JavaScript用的是C语言还是Java语言?另外,JavaScript好象不能用于ASP,只有JScript和VBScript才能用于ASP吧?JavaScript和JScript有什么区别?除了一个是微软,一个是网景的!还有,JavaScript和VBScript哪个好学,哪个用的多,功能强大?
JScript和JavaScript是两个不同的概念好吧!晕……缩写都能说的出来,靠!虎我。。。

  (1)这完全是两个不同的语言,javascript是前台前台脚本语言,c主要是用于后台
  (2)javascript是面向对象,是浏览器解释的语言,c语言是面向过程!
  (3)javascript的语法跟C有点象。跟vbscript可以说是很相近的,但是它们的语法不一样,vbscrit是微软开发的。之所以它们相近是从脚本的归属上说的。
javascript也分为客户端运行的跟服务器端运行的两种。只要是浏览器都支持javascript语法,不过不同的浏览器在javascript的扩展上有所不同,这就导致了一段javascript代码在IE中运行良好,但是在其他浏览器中可能会出错。 所以页面开发中增加了兼容性控制的难度,所以一段代码最好要在多个浏览器上进行测试。
温馨提示:答案为网友推荐,仅供参考
第1个回答  推荐于2017-09-07
呵呵,看了一下别人说的都不是很完善,我来总结一下。
javascript是一种脚本语言,最早是网景开发的,现在尤其是web2.0盛行的时代它的应用就更加广泛了。

javascript的语法跟C有点象。跟vbscript可以说是很相近的,但是它们的语法不一样,vbscrit是微软开发的。之所以它们相近是从脚本的归属上说的。

javascript也分为客户端运行的跟服务器端运行的两种。只要是浏览器都支持javascript语法,不过不同的浏览器在javascript的扩展上有所不同,这就导致了一段javascript代码在IE中运行良好,但是在其他浏览器中可能会出错。 所以页面开发中增加了兼容性控制的难度,所以一段代码最好要在多个浏览器上进行测试。

在服务器段运行的javascript:ASP代码中你当然是可以执行javascript的了,不过IIS默认支持的脚本语言是VBSCRIPT。你可以在IIS中设置成默认支持JAVASCRIOT就可以了。或者 通过 <script language="vbscript" runat=server> 标记可以使脚本运行在服务端。本回答被提问者采纳
第2个回答  2008-11-10
javascript用的是一种由basic语言和c语言混合的语言
javascript可以在iis服务器上运行,不过要加上语句"runat=server",并且语句块要写在子程序或函数中!
javascript与jscript语法大致相同,只是在一些小的方面有些差异,jscript
调用变量必须用"var"定义,而javascript则无须定义直接调用。另外javascript
的特殊语句如alert,confirm,prompt等在js中是不具有的!
vbscript应该比javascript好学些,因为vbscript语法不太严格,也不区分大小写。近年来,随着vbscript发展,已经与javascript的功能无太大差异!

参考资料:javascript books

第3个回答  推荐于2017-09-11
不是。JavaScript是嵌入式脚本语言,可以直接插入网页或者以单独文件的形式引入网页,由用户浏览器一边解释一边运行。C语言是编译型语言,编写完毕后需要调试、编译,编译后为可执行文件,可独立运行。
第4个回答  2008-11-07
首先:javascript是一种独立的新语言
与java无关,与c也无关

这种语言在网上使用很多,语法简单,学起来快,方便使用
javascript的应用越来越多了
web2.0、AJAX技术都需要javascrpt做基础